STATE v. GRAYER

No. 2018 KA 1346.

STATE OF LOUISIANA, v. SERON MARQUEL GRAYER.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

Judgment Rendered: June 3, 2019.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Scott M. Perrilloux , District Attorney, Hammond, Louisiana, and Kurt Lawrence Wall , Serena Birch , Patricia Amos , Assistant District Attorneys, Livingston, Louisiana, Attorneys for Appellee, State of Louisiana.

Bertha M. Hillman , Louisiana Appellate Project, Covington, Louisiana, Attorney for Defendant/Appellant, Seron Marquel Grayer.

Seron Marquel Grayer, Pro Se.

BEFORE: McDONALD, CRAIN, and HOLDRIDGE, JJ.


NOT DESIGNATED FOR PUBLICATION

The State filed a bill of information charging defendant, Seron Marquel Grayer, with second degree battery, a violation of LSA-R.S. 14:34.1. He pled not guilty. After a trial, a six-member jury found defendant guilty as charged. The trial court initially imposed a term of eight years imprisonment...
